Description

• The Supplier shall undertake analysis and review of the effort and risks involved with the transition of Controlled Management System (CMS), Engineering Drawing System (EDS) and Portfolio, Programme and Project management System (P3M) as part of the NRS Integration Programme. • The Supplier shall provide integration, transition and migration support to CMS, EDS and P3M. • The Supplier shall provide an analysis report detailing the findings.
